Good afternoon parents of EEI students. Monday, January 9th, each student at EEI will receive a personal identification badge and lanyard to be worn each day at school. We have added these for safety and to streamline services such as cafeteria purchases, library check-out, transportation/bus riding, and event attendance. Students will be required to wear their badge each day to identify them as a student at East End Intermediate School. Replacement badges will cost $5.00. Please encourage your child to wear their ID badge daily. Thank you for your continued support of EEI.
